      You won't regret coming here to let your kid/s play! This is a brand new play space, with plenty to do and experience. As beautifully described in the first couple of reviews here, 5 ecology areas are on display, with so many cool things to do that will overwhelm your child at first. My daughter (5 years old) particularly loved the elevated structure (with water sprinklers at the bottom). Slides are cool but will get hot quickly after sun exposure. Afternoons are beyond busy, so try to aim for a morning visit. There's also a "theatre" in the back, where kids can do some dramatic play. An horizontal climbing wall (age 5-12) is also available, although I doubt that even 12-year old kids can finish it. Water fountains are available, but you will be craving for shades seats (if you can find any)... most trees are young and on hot days you'll be roasting (bring a hat and plenty of sunscreen).

      Overall, it's really a great space to let you child roam free and enjoy exploring... a true destination playground worth visiting even by itself. We came in the afternoon after a morning visit of Governors Island.

      We were heading to the ferry for Statue of Liberty and Ellis Island when we walked by this park. My kids scoped it out right away. It's hard not to notice this cool modern park. If I were a kid, I'd want to play here too!!!

      The park is new and opened in Dec 2021. I love everything about this park. They had me at the modern design! Plenty of seating for parents to sit and play on their phones while the kids play in the park. Haha. Absolutely beautiful park. If you get a chance to take your kids here, do it.

      Phenomenal park with cool and modern play areas focused on five ecology zones. The granite slides were definitely a favorite among the kids. The big slide was super popular and all the kids lined up for that one. Be careful kids as that is super fast and I saw several kids slide their butts straight onto the floor!!! Ha.

      "Battery Playscape was designed post Storm Sandy and is built to flood and recover. It fosters environmental and cultural awareness through innovative contemporary design driven by sustainable and water-conscious features.

      Children experience five ecology zones: Bluff with five granite slides; Riverbed and Marsh with vast salt-tolerant gardens, elevated tree houses, and sand/water play; and Dune and Meadow presenting ShowBox, the first improv/puppet theater in a NYC playground. Playscape's biodiversity will become an exemplar for flood zone landscapes across the globe."

      This is a destination playground. If you are in NYC, this is worth going out of your way for if you have young kids. Fully enclosed with lots of different areas, your kids will be SO happy here. Even in non-water season, there are tons of play spaces. Our kids were 6 and 8, but younger would definitely enjoy as would older -- I would guess 10-12 is probably the upper limit. In good weather there are vendors with fruit and food, and the carousel and Statue of Liberty view are right here.
